menu load

This commit is contained in:
smallwei 2019-02-15 08:53:40 +08:00
parent 6eb1b006cc
commit 9a84c3b812
17 changed files with 147 additions and 39 deletions

View File

@ -19,6 +19,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-16,6 +16,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-16,6 +16,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-16,6 +16,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-16,6 +16,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-22,6 +22,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-22,6 +22,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-25,6 +25,9 @@ export const remove = (ids) => {
method: 'post', method: 'post',
data: { data: {
ids, ids,
},
meta: {
isSerialize: true,
} }
}) })
} }

View File

@ -43,9 +43,9 @@ import tags from "./tags";
import top from "./top/"; import top from "./top/";
import sidebar from "./sidebar/"; import sidebar from "./sidebar/";
import admin from "@/util/admin"; import admin from "@/util/admin";
import { validatenull } from "@/util/validate"; // import { validatenull } from "@/util/validate";
import { calcDate } from "@/util/date.js"; // import { calcDate } from "@/util/date.js";
import { getStore } from "@/util/store.js"; // import { getStore } from "@/util/store.js";
export default { export default {
components: { components: {
top, top,

View File

@ -92,6 +92,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-101,6 +102,7 @@ export default {
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-108,12 +110,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
handleDelete() { handleDelete() {
if (this.selectionList.length === 0) { if (this.selectionList.length === 0) {
@ -129,6 +140,7 @@ export default {
return remove(this.ids); return remove(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"

View File

@ -95,6 +95,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-104,6 +105,7 @@ export default {
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-111,12 +113,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
selectionChange(list) { selectionChange(list) {
this.selectionList = list; this.selectionList = list;
@ -135,6 +146,7 @@ export default {
return remove(this.ids); return remove(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"

View File

@ -118,6 +118,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-127,6 +128,7 @@ export default {
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-134,12 +136,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
selectionChange(list) { selectionChange(list) {
this.selectionList = list; this.selectionList = list;
@ -158,6 +169,7 @@ export default {
return remove(this.ids); return remove(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"

View File

@ -79,6 +79,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-88,6 +89,7 @@ export default {
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-95,12 +97,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
selectionChange(list) { selectionChange(list) {
this.selectionList = list; this.selectionList = list;

View File

@ -115,6 +115,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-123,6 +124,7 @@ export default {
}, },
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
this.onLoad(this.page);
loading(); loading();
this.$message({ this.$message({
type: "success", type: "success",
@ -131,12 +133,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
selectionChange(list) { selectionChange(list) {
this.selectionList = list; this.selectionList = list;
@ -170,6 +181,7 @@ export default {
return remove(this.ids); return remove(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"

View File

@ -129,6 +129,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-138,6 +139,7 @@ export default {
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-145,12 +147,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
selectionChange(list) { selectionChange(list) {
this.selectionList = list; this.selectionList = list;
@ -169,6 +180,7 @@ export default {
return remove(this.ids); return remove(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"

View File

@ -111,6 +111,7 @@ export default {
rowSave(row, loading) { rowSave(row, loading) {
add(row).then(() => { add(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-120,6 +121,7 @@ export default {
rowUpdate(row, index, loading) { rowUpdate(row, index, loading) {
update(row).then(() => { update(row).then(() => {
loading(); loading();
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-127,12 +129,21 @@ export default {
}); });
}, },
rowDel(row) { rowDel(row) {
remove(row.id).then(() => { this.$confirm("确定将选删除?", {
this.$message({ confirmButtonText: "确定",
type: "success", cancelButtonText: "取消",
message: "操作成功!" type: "warning"
})
.then(() => {
return remove(row.id);
})
.then(() => {
this.onLoad(this.page);
this.$message({
type: "success",
message: "操作成功!"
});
}); });
});
}, },
selectionChange(list) { selectionChange(list) {
this.selectionList = list; this.selectionList = list;
@ -151,6 +162,7 @@ export default {
return remove(this.ids); return remove(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"
@ -173,6 +185,7 @@ export default {
return build(this.ids); return build(this.ids);
}) })
.then(() => { .then(() => {
this.onLoad(this.page);
this.$message({ this.$message({
type: "success", type: "success",
message: "操作成功!" message: "操作成功!"

View File

@ -1,6 +1,6 @@
// 基础路径 注意发布之前要先修改这里 // 基础路径 注意发布之前要先修改这里
let baseUrl = './' let baseUrl = './'
let url = 'http://localhost' let url = 'http://118.24.148.246:8800'
module.exports = { module.exports = {
baseUrl: baseUrl, // 根据你的实际情况更改这里 baseUrl: baseUrl, // 根据你的实际情况更改这里
lintOnSave: true, lintOnSave: true,